如何对列名称为

时间:2018-08-13 23:55:05

标签: r

尝试缩放具有9个变量的数据集以进行聚类。我的数据有标题(列名)。它一直给我这个回应。 我已经排除了数据集中的行名

警告信息: 在dist(DF,method =“ euclidean”)中:强制引入的NAs

  

查看(DF)   视图错误:无法将类““ dist”“强制转换为data.frame

1 个答案:

答案 0 :(得分:1)

首先对您的问题样式进行评论:添加一小段数据,并花更多时间解释该问题以及您已经尝试过的内容!

当数据类型之间的转换失败时(如名称所示),通常会发生错误NAs introduced by coercion。检查您的列中是否包含非数字元素(字母是否包含在其中?错误的小数位数?)。

这个很棒的博客很好地解释了问题发生的位置和原因以及解决方法! http://r-bio.github.io/02-data-frames/